This is the famous recipe for which a diner was once charged $250. It yields a large batch of 112 cookies, packed with chocolate chips, grated chocolate bars, and chopped nuts. The method includes blending oatmeal into a fine powder and chilling the dough before baking. The result is a much-loved treat that has become a family favourite.

$250 Chocolate Chip Cookies

Ingredients

  • 2 cups butter
  • 2 cups brown sugar
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• 5 cups blended oatmeal
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 (8 ounce) grated Hershey chocolate candy bars
  • 3 cups chopped nuts
  • 4 cups flour
  • 2 cups sugar
  • 4 eggs
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 24 ounces hershy's semi-sweet chocolate chips

Method

  1. Measure the oatmeal and blend it in a blender until it becomes a fine powder.
  2. Cream the butter together with both the brown and white sugars.
  3. Beat in the eggs and the vanilla extract.
  4. Combine the flour, blended oatmeal, salt, baking powder, and baking soda, then mix this into the creamed mixture.
  5. Stir in the chocolate chips, grated chocolate candy bars, and chopped nuts.
  6. Place the dough in the refrigerator to chill for 1/2 an hour.
  7. Shape the dough into balls and arrange them on a cookie sheet, spacing them 2 inches apart.
  8. Bake the cookies for 6 minute at 375 degrees.
